BCNU and x-ray therapy of intracerebral 9L rat tumors

Combination therapy of 1,3-bis(2-chloroethyl)-1-nitrosourea (BCNU) and x-rays was applied to the 9L rat brain tumor model. BCNU alone (13.3 mg/kg) and x-rays alone (2,000 rad/whole brain)were given on day 16 postimplant. The two therapies were combined in three schedules with BCNU given 6 hours before, 6 hours after, and immediately preceding x-ray treatment. While either modality alone significantly increased survival, the combined therapies produced increased life spans (ILS) of 235 to 430%. The combined therapies also resulted in cure rates as high as 60%. Some toxicity was encountered as evidenced by interstitial pulmonary fibrosis when ''cured'' and treated non-tumor bearing animals were autopsied on day 122 or day 125.
